Output e02931585df220c63888a04bade60f713bc7959f517d25f8bd029534ca0e9f7e:61

value
93516
script pubkey
OP_0 OP_PUSHBYTES_20 bba468f87fccb561f9f483d6838310a46934aa05
address
bc1qhwjx37rlej6kr705s0tg8qcs535nf2s9f0mxft
transaction
e02931585df220c63888a04bade60f713bc7959f517d25f8bd029534ca0e9f7e
spent
true